Sibridge Technologies Adds MIPI to its Verification IP portfolio


(ENP Newswire Via Acquire Media NewsEdge) ENP Newswire - 22 July 2014 Release date- 21072014 - Santa Clara, CA - Sibridge Technologies, a leading provider of Design and Verification IPs, with expertise in ASIC/SoC Design, Verification and Embedded solutions, today announced the availability of several MIPI alliance specification compliant Verification IP including MIPI M-PHY, D-PHY CSI-2, CSI-3, DSI and UFS.



As a MIPI Alliance Member, Sibridge Technologies envisions that the standardization of interfaces targeted for use in mobile devices will enable the industry, decreasing time to market, reducing costs and improving interoperability. Sibridge Technologies' MIPI VIP, developed in native SystemVerilog, will enable customers to quickly validate and verify their MIPI Specification-based IP, SoC and System level designs. The simulator independent Verification IPs provide a comprehensive verification solution with support for UVM/ OVM/VMM/legacy methodology and large number of test cases and protocol checkers for extensive compliance and functional testing to successfully achieve higher coverage goals.

Sibridge Verification IP Suite Sibridge Technologies offers a suite of Verification IP for industry-standard interfaces including PCI Express Gen1/Gen2/Gen3/Gen4, Ethernet 10M/100M/1G/10G/40G/100G, USB 2.0/3.0/3.1, MIPI MPHY/DPHY/CSI-2/CSI-3/DSI/UFS, SSIC, SATA I/II/III, AMBA2-AHB/APB, AMBA3/4-AXI, CAN 2.0, I2C, UART, SPI.

Sibridge Design IP Portfolio Sibridge Technologies offers a portfolio of silicon-proven design IP for industry-standard interfaces including PCI Express Gen1/Gen2/Gen3, Ethernet 10M/100M/1G/10G, IEEE1588v2, AVB, and EEE, USB 2.0/3.0/3.1 with UTMI/ULPI/HSIC/SSIC/PIPE interfaces, SATA I/II/III, CAN 2.0 FD, PATA, DDR2/3, PCMCIA, I2C, UART, SPI.

About MIPI Alliance MIPI Alliance (MIPI) develops interface specifications for mobile and mobile-influenced industries. Founded in 2003, the organization has more than 250 member companies worldwide, more than 15 active working groups, and has delivered more than 45 specifications within the mobile ecosystem in the last decade. Members of the organization include handset manufacturers, device OEMs, software providers, semiconductor companies, application processor developers, IP tool providers, test and test equipment companies, as well as camera, tablet and laptop manufacturers. About Sibridge Technologies Sibridge Technologies provides innovative value-added IP-based solutions for design, verification, and embedded systems development to worldwide semiconductors and electronic product companies. The company offers a unique blend of three critical components in the development of SoCs: design and verification IP portfolios; strong chip design, integration, and verification expertise; embedded systems hardware & software design and validation for streaming media, wireless, and networking applications. The company is based in Santa Clara, CA and has additional design centers in Ahmedabad and Bengaluru in India.
